Company Description

The Business Area ContiTech develops, produces and markets products, systems and intelligent components made from rubber, plastic, metal and textiles. These products are used in mining, the agricultural industry, railway engineering mechanical and plant engineering, the automotive industry and other important sectors of the future.

Job Description

  • This assignment provides a diverse experience in the functions and needs of a rubber manufacturing group. The selected individual will be involved in the support of the Rubber Mixing operation from an Engineering perspective.
  • The student can expect to be exposed to the following
    • Measurement equipment and calibration of measurement equipment
    • Projects related to the Rubber Mixing Operation (Examples; safety improvements, production efficiency measures, improving rubber processing, Lean Manufacturing and equipment modifications)
    • Manufacturing processes
    • Quality Systems (ISO9000)
    • Lean Manufacturing Principles
    • Systematic Problem-solving tools
    • Selecting and ordering of production support supplies
    • Machine Learning and Big Data project support
